#11287d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#11287d is composed of 6.7% red, 15.7%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.4% cyan, 68% magenta, 0%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 227.2 degrees, a saturation of 76.1% and a lightness of 27.8%. #11287d color hex could be obtained by blending #2250fa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#11287d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#11287d has RGB values of R:17, G:40,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 1124477.
